ILM Team Leader Award
The ILM Level 2 Award in Team Leading aims to give practising or potential team and cell leaders the foundation for their formal development in this role. The qualification does this by developing basic team leading skills and assisting participants in gaining the basic knowledge required at this level. The programme consists of three intensive day workshops.

What does the course involve?
This course revolves around taught based classes and workshops to carry out practical tasks with tutor support. The course is taken in taught classes by experienced tutors in the area of marketing and management. To ahceive the Award candidates need to be a member of the ILM and pass all three units.

What will I study?
Module 1: Developing yourself as a team leader Describe the responsibilties of a team leader. Understand the limits/scope of role. Use feedback to analyse own performance. Establishing and maintaining trust. Prepare simple action plan to address an issue/problem.

Module 2: Briefing the Work Team State the aims of team briefing. Anticipate needs/expectations of the team. Ifdentify briefing objectives. Plan and stucture a presentation. Prepare location. Promote and handle questions. Check for team understanding. Illustrate methods to report back findings.

Module 3: Developing the Work Team Explain how teams differ from groups in the workplace. Explain team roles and responsibilties. Identify team development stages. Identify advantages/disadvantages.

Frequently Asked Questions
How will I be assessed?
There are three forms of assessment which consists of a work based assignment and several oral assessments.

Do I need to be working in management?
No. Some commercial experience is desirable but you do not need to be currently working in a management role.

What could this course lead to?
ILM First line Management or ILM Award in Management.

Is there wide recognition of this qualification?
ILM is one of the two key management award bodies and is widely respected in the private and public sector for providing high quality vocational qualifications.

Are there costs/requirements for this course?
Candidates need to be a member of ILM.
